The dataset covers the area of 32 ° N-42 ° N and 96 ° E-119 ° E in the Yellow River Basin, including all or part of nine provinces including Qinghai, Sichuan, and Gansu. By combining climate data and land use information, a dry ecosystem model (AEM) is used to simulate the dynamics of carbon pools. The data has undergone multi-source verification and quality control, and has high spatial accuracy and reliability. This dataset can provide important support for regional carbon cycle research, carbon sink assessment, and climate change adaptation strategies
